Alright, I do know this: MicroCore was renamed around the 4.1 release time (At least I think. That's when the names changed on the server). I was wondering if the so called MultiCore is CorePlus just renamed. Thanks!

The description of the three currently available packages can be found here:
http://distro.ibiblio.org/tinycorelinux/downloads.html
Microcore became Core, and I think MultiCore basically morphed into CorePlus.

Yeah, there was too much branding confusion with multicore, people not familiar with it thought we only now, with that edition, supported SMP.
